Try this by submitting Form 80 (Immi.gov.au) and these steps:
Chile
Police Certificate needed?
Yes.
How to get one?
Local Requests
You should apply in person for a Certificado de Antecedentes para Fines Especiales at the Servicio de Registro Civil e Identificación de Chile. Designated representatives may obtain the certificate on the applicant’s behalf. This designation must be notarized by having both parties appear before a notary public to sign the request for designation.
Non-Resident Requests
You may apply for a Certificado de Antecedentes para Fines Especiales at the Chilean embassy or consulate in your country of residence.
***
The above steps are from a website for Canadian Immigration, but other than the form used the location should be the same.
You might have to retry the Chilean Embassy and get a more clued up officer.
Instead of Police Clearance, ask them for:
Certificado de Antecedentes para Fines Especiales
